> This last mode is still an SNP guest, it just requires invoking an API to
> perform operations that require VMPL0 permissions. I'm not sure what you
> mean by having firmware at the end of each mode. The same firmware is used
> for all SEV guest modes as well as non-SEV guests.
> 
> > And all these mode requires runtime detection. Am I right?
> 
> Yes
> 
> > If so, where is the flag to set those mode?
> 
> There are function calls available to detect the SEV mode. See the
> implementation of MemEncryptSevIsEnabled(), MemEncryptSevEsIsEnabled() and
> MemEncryptSevSnpIsEnabled().
> 
> OvmfPkg/Library/BaseMemEncryptSevLib/SecMemEncryptSevLibInternal.c
> OvmfPkg/Library/BaseMemEncryptSevLib/PeiMemEncryptSevLibInternal.c
> OvmfPkg/Library/BaseMemEncryptSevLib/DxeMemEncryptSevLibInternal.c
> 
> (OvmfPkg/Sec/AmdSev.c also has some early detection support)
> 
> Note:
>    - An SEV-SNP guest is also considered an SEV-ES and SEV guest.
>    - An SEV-ES guest is also considered an SEV guest.
> 
> Within the CcExitLib library, the decision to use the SVSM API will be
> based on the VMPL level at which OVMF is running.

> >> This series adds SEV-SNP support for running OVMF under an Secure VM
> >> Service Module (SVSM) at a less privileged VM Privilege Level (VMPL).
> >> By running at a less priviledged VMPL, the SVSM can be used to provide
> >> services, e.g. a virtual TPM, for the guest OS within the SEV-SNP
> >> confidential VM (CVM) rather than trust such services from the hypervisor.
> >>
> >> Currently, OVMF expects to run at the highest VMPL, VMPL0, and there are
> >> certain SNP related operations that require that VMPL level. Specifically,
> >> the PVALIDATE instruction and the RMPADJUST instruction when setting the
> >> the VMSA attribute of a page (used when starting APs).
> >>
> >> If OVMF is to run at a less privileged VMPL, e.g. VMPL2, then it must
> >> use an SVSM (which is running at VMPL0) to perform the operations that
> >> it is no longer able to perform.
> >>
> >> How OVMF interacts with and uses the SVSM is documented in the SVSM
> >> specification [1] and the GHCB specification [2].
> >>
> >> This series introduces support to run OVMF under an SVSM. It consists
> >> of:
> >>    - Reorganize the page state change support to not directly use the
> >>      GHCB buffer since an SVSM will use the calling area buffer, instead
> >>    - Detecting the presence of an SVSM
> >>    - When not running at VMPL0, invoking the SVSM for page validation and
> >>      VMSA page creation/deletion
> >>    - Retrieving the list of vCPU APIC IDs and starting up all APs without
> >>      performing a broadcast SIPI
> >>    - Detecting and allowing OVMF to run in a VMPL other than 0 when an
> >>      SVSM is present
> >>
